碩士 === 佛光大學 === 管理學系 === 101 === With the innovative Tablet PC produced and marketed by Apple in 2010, the different products which are relative to the software, hardware, and operating system have been developed quickly. The main feature of these products is the touchable interface. The material is needed to run the touchable interface as cover glass is flat glass, the one of the critical components for the Tablet PC. Therefore, the quality, reliability and safety of the cover glass are very important.
Six Sigma DMAIC process and related theory are integrated to apply to this study. The customer feedback information from service department as VOC ( Voice of customer) is the underlying source of Define. FMEA and TRIZ are the mean methods integrated in this study. We bring up the corrective actions, and keep to maintain control, and construct a continuous improvement of the quality management system.
The empirical results of the case study show the statistics information from the customer service center is considered as VOC. After the engineers clarified to confirm, we found out that the cover glass breakage occurrence cumulatively. Then we detected the two of the products which have the highest RPN (Risk Priority Number) failure modes, the reason for the breakage, are Chipping and Origin by FMEA. The study also shows that analyzing the system functions of the products by TRIZ to obtain corrective actions is Round Polished. We estimate the improvement RPN has been reduced, so it is improved effectively. By means of tracking the follow-up Customers’ feedback, it is verified that it improved effectively.
The case study shows that Six Sigma DMAIC can improve on the quality, continue to reduce the risk of product failure, avoid the consumers to buy or use the failure product, and protect the rights and interests of the consumers and the interests of the company.
